Rare Rhead Pottery Santa Barbara Small Vessel, c.1913-1917 handmade decoy but I am not entirelyI trusted my eye and gut on this beautiful small matte blue gray glazed vessel, the stamp on the bottom of which I could not quite read when I found it, but which felt like a special thing. Indeed, it is a piece by Frederick Rhead, Rhead Pottery, Santa Barbara, c1913 1917. Frederick Hurten Rhead (18801942) was a ceramicist and a major figure in the Arts and Crafts movement.
